We have created a lot of filmsites over the years, but alongside Requiem for a Dream, Donnie Darko is the one we are most often associated with. IFC approached us at a time when we had decided we should stop working on films for a while. What attracted us to Donnie Darko, was its narrative structure and the possibilities it offered for an online expansion. While the film plays over a period of 28 days, the site becomes the narrative’s prologue and epilogue and reflects the film’s puzzle-like structure in the way it is constructed and left open-ended...
The site was created for the Film Donnie Darko by first-time director Richard Kelly.The film plays over a 28 day period in a tangent (parallel universe) between 2 October and 30 October 1988.The site was designed to mirror this time and was launched in numerous phases from early October. The final phase was launched on 26 October 2001, which was the release date of the film in the US.The site does not give away anything about the film directly, but actually adds to the film, as the site portrays what happened in the primary universe, the world we all witnessed between 2/10/1988 and 30/10/1988 and afterwards. It follows the life of characters in the film and thereby adds to the story, rather than taking away or spoiling it (apart from one point-but we warn people before).The site branches out into various other sites which all give you bits of information and passwords which you need to be able to access the various levels in the site.
